Now that Star Jones has lost her place on “The View” couch, Joy Behar is looking to get rid of another of her co-hosts — perky blonde Elisabeth Hasselbeck.

“Joy thinks Elisabeth’s a phony,” a source close to the show told The ENQUIRER. “She says it makes her sick to watch Elisabeth get on her soapbox. Joy makes fun of her behind her back, sticking her finger down her throat like she’s retching!”

On-the-set fireworks were recently ignited between Joy, 62, and Elisabeth, 31, when Joy took issue with the younger co-host’s conservative views regarding the over-the-counter availability of the “morning after” birth control pill.

When Elisabeth, an outspoken Republican, compared taking the pill to “birthing a baby and leaving it out in the street,” Joy had heard enough.

“So you would say that a 12-year-old girl … who’s been raped by her father or her uncle should proceed to term because that’s ‘a life’?” Joy snapped.

“Elisabeth almost became unglued at that point,” said one observer. “She started to yell at Joy until Barbara Walters said: ‘Elisabeth, calm down, dear.’

“Elisabeth responded: ‘I can’t! This makes me so upset, Barbara.'”

When a pal recently asked Joy what she thought of the former “Survivor” contestant — who’s married to Giants backup quarterback Tim Hasselbeck — the pal says she quipped: “Barbara likes her, but if it was up to me, I’d vote her off ‘The View.'”
